It has been 8 years since I had this one. Acquired a bottle to hold. After having a couple of these, I was wondering how they fared up to the Beringer Private Reserve that he was a part of for a billion years. This wine tonight just seemed to be a bit off. Not sure what it was, as it really did improve quite a bit after an hour, but did not have the same expressive notes that I recalled from 2012. The blackberry was sorta kinda there. The black pepper was there. But there was something on the backbone of this (not an aged quality) that was enough to make you contemplate opening up something else.

Raisin toast, black cherry, black currant, and a Davidoff Double R cigar. Deep dense purple ink color. Probably peaking now but great for a few more years. Still tart, balanced and impressive. Ed does it again.

PNP (then consumed over 3 days). Nice complexity- vanilla, sandalwood and back fruit on the nose. Carries to the palate where tart cherry comes forward. Fine grain, almost dusty, tannins lead a pleasant, long finish.

Clear slightly pale garnet, with slight rim browning. Cedar,leather, toasted oak. Low acids, medium tannins. Dried cranberry. Long, balanced finish.
